Web25+ Facts about Turkeys. You can tell a turkey's age and gender by its poop! The largest wild turkey weighed 37 pounds. Domestic turkeys are typically white, but they sometimes look like wild turkeys. Wild turkeys don't migrate. Male turkeys are called “Toms”, females are called “hens”, and babies are called “poults”. Turkey may be known for classics such as Turkish Delight or Turkish Coffee, but it is actually the world’s largest producer of hazelnuts. Turkish hazelnuts make up around 72.9% of the world’s supply, and the country’s Eastern Black Sea region produces approximately 60% of that. nursery 95826WebTurkey is a large peninsula that bridges the continents of Europe and Asia.
